Where in India is the Red Panda found?

Red Panda is an endanged species, I suppose. Earlier I thought that it is not found in India, but according to Amitabh Bachchan (in KBC, August 25th 2011), it is found somewhere in India. No mention was made about where.

    Red Pandas can be found in wildlife sanctuaries of Darjeeling, West Bengal and Sikkim and in the Namdapha National Park in Arunachal Pradesh in India.
